Unfortunatelly many tournies are sponsered by paint companies or highend marker manufacturers so they want the speedball style to remain popular so there is a demand for their expensive guns and massive amounts of paint. I would love to see more recball tournies but they seem to be a dying breed. Maybe in the future scenario games will become more popular if camera coverage can be increased. Sky or tree cams would give a nice perspective but are hard to do.

I know what you mean. Becasue of field size the number and types of moves are pretty much know. And from what I've seen of speedball (I haven't played, but want to) it seems to be little strategy but "throw lots of paint here, here and there".

Woodsball, because of the much larger field size, and uneven terrain you can work with the element of surprise, you need to think a little bit more.

As far as tournys for woodsball go, the closest you're going to get is a scenario game. Woodsball is alot more difficult to ref because of the amount of space involved, and depends on the honor system alot more than speedball.

There seems to be a growing number of people that are playing speedball with pump/stock guns. perhaps this is the way for you to go. You get more of a challenge out of it, but your still playing speedball.

10 years ago, nearly all tournaments, INCLUDING Professional level, were WOODSBALL. Back then, Speedball was looked on as a gimmick for rec-ballers. All the "old" pro teams, like Ironmen, and All Americans started back when all tournaments were woodsball.

People felt that woodsball was MUCH harder, and required much more skill and strategy. WHich is true. Woodsball fields are larger, require more players, and the terrain is uneven. To say that speedball requires more skill does not follow logic.

Obviously, things have changed. Now, most tournaments are speedball, and woodsball is looked on as rec-ball.
WHy the change? Money.

Nearly all tournaments are primarily sponsored by paint companies. Woodsball tournaments have 2 problems for the paint companies:
1- Games are long, and uneven. As a result, less paint is sold and shot.
2- Hard to watch. As a result, hard to sell advertising and promote products.

Switching the format was 100% a business decision. It makes more money, faster. Thats fine. I hate speedball because its boring, and not much of a challenge, but I recognize its a legitimate form of paintball. It has its place, and I don't see an end to woodsball in the near future.

Plus, there is STILL many woodball tournaments AT THE LOCAL LEVEL.
There is nothing better then playing a tournament where you CAN NOT see the other team at the start of the game. Opens about a million different playing variations.
